数据库地址如何恢复
-
数据库地址恢复通常需要根据具体情况来采取不同的方法。以下是一些常见的步骤和方法:
-
备份恢复:如果您有数据库的备份,可以尝试从备份中还原数据库。这通常是最简单和最可靠的恢复方法。您可以使用备份文件来还原数据库,然后更新数据库地址到新的位置。
-
数据库迁移工具:一些数据库系统提供了专门的工具来进行数据库的迁移和地址更改。您可以使用这些工具来将数据库从一个地址迁移到另一个地址。
-
手动恢复:如果备份恢复或迁移工具无法使用,您可能需要手动恢复数据库地址。这通常涉及到关闭数据库服务、复制数据库文件到新的地址,然后重新配置数据库服务来指向新的地址。
-
修改配置文件:在某些情况下,您可能只需要修改数据库的配置文件,将数据库地址更新为新的地址。这通常适用于一些简单的数据库系统,比如SQLite。
-
数据同步工具:如果您需要在不中断生产环境的情况下恢复数据库地址,您可以考虑使用数据同步工具。这些工具可以在数据库运行的同时将数据从旧地址同步到新地址。
随着不同数据库管理系统的不同,恢复数据库地址的具体步骤和工具也会有所不同。在实际操作中,一定要先做好备份工作,以免出现意外情况。同时,在进行数据库地址恢复时,最好在非生产环境下进行测试,以确保操作的安全性和可靠性。
1年前 -
-
数据库地址恢复是数据库管理中一个重要的操作,它主要涉及到如何处理数据库地址的变更或者丢失的情况。数据库地址恢复的操作流程取决于实际的情况,例如数据库是基于关系型数据库系统(如MySQL、PostgreSQL、Oracle等)还是NoSQL数据库系统(如MongoDB、Cassandra等)。
下面我将分别从关系型数据库和NoSQL数据库两个方面,介绍数据库地址如何恢复的操作流程。
关系型数据库
1. MySQL数据库地址恢复
- 如果是因为数据库服务器地址变更导致数据库地址发生变化,可以通过修改数据库配置文件的方式来更新数据库地址。
- 如果是因为数据库服务器宕机导致数据库地址丢失,可以通过重启数据库服务器,确保数据库服务正常运行,并检查是否需要修复或恢复数据库。
2. PostgreSQL数据库地址恢复
- 如果是因为数据库服务器地址变更导致数据库地址发生变化,可以通过修改
postgresql.conf配置文件和pg_hba.conf文件中的相关配置来更新数据库地址。 - 如果是因为数据库服务器宕机导致数据库地址丢失,可以通过重启数据库服务器,确保数据库服务正常运行,并检查是否需要修复或恢复数据库。
3. Oracle数据库地址恢复
- 如果是因为数据库服务器地址变更导致数据库地址发生变化,可以通过修改
listener.ora、tnsnames.ora等文件中的相关配置来更新数据库地址。 - 如果是因为数据库服务器宕机导致数据库地址丢失,可以通过重启数据库服务器,并检查是否需要恢复数据库。
NoSQL数据库
1. MongoDB数据库地址恢复
- 如果是因为MongoDB服务器地址变更导致数据库地址发生变化,可以通过修改MongoDB的配置文件来更新数据库地址。
- 如果是因为MongoDB服务器宕机导致数据库地址丢失,可以通过重启MongoDB服务器,并检查是否需要修复或恢复数据库。
2. Cassandra数据库地址恢复
- 如果是因为Cassandra服务器地址变更导致数据库地址发生变化,可以通过修改Cassandra的配置文件来更新数据库地址。
- 如果是因为Cassandra服务器宕机导致数据库地址丢失,可以通过重启Cassandra服务器,并检查是否需要修复或恢复数据库。
需要注意的是,无论是关系型数据库还是NoSQL数据库,在处理数据库地址恢复时,都需要谨慎操作,避免对现有的数据库数据造成损坏或丢失。在进行任何数据库地址变更和恢复操作前,最好提前备份数据库,以防万一。
1年前 -
数据库地址恢复是指从数据库损坏或丢失的状态中恢复数据库地址的过程。这个过程可能会涉及到不同的数据库管理系统的操作。在下面的文章里,我们将针对关系型数据库和NoSQL数据库分别探讨数据库地址的恢复技术。
关系型数据库
使用备份文件恢复数据库地址
- 备份数据库文件: 如果数据库地址丢失,首先要确保拥有最近的数据库备份文件。备份可以是完整的数据库备份或仅包含数据库结构和数据的备份。
- 停止数据库服务: 在还原数据库地址之前,需要停止数据库服务,以避免对运行中数据库的干扰。
- 恢复备份文件: 将备份文件还原到新的数据库地址。具体步骤取决于数据库管理系统,通常可以通过数据库管理工具或命令行工具进行操作。
- 修改数据库连接信息: 在应用程序中修改数据库连接配置,将旧的数据库地址替换为新的数据库地址。
- 启动数据库服务: 启动数据库服务,并确保应用程序能够成功连接到新的数据库地址。
手动恢复数据库地址
- 查找数据库文件: 如果备份文件不可用,需要手动查找数据库文件。具体位置和命名方式取决于数据库管理系统。
- 重新配置数据库: 如果数据库地址仍然存在,但数据库实例无法启动,可能需要重新配置数据库实例的数据目录和参数文件。这可能需要修改数据库配置文件,然后启动数据库服务。
- 应用日志文件: 在一些情况下,数据库日志文件可能包含了数据库地址的信息。可以尝试查看数据库的日志文件以寻找相关信息。
NoSQL 数据库
使用备份文件恢复数据库地址
- 备份数据库文件: 类似于关系型数据库,首先需要确保拥有最近的数据库备份文件。
- 停止数据库服务: 在还原数据库地址之前,停止数据库服务以确保数据一致性。
- 恢复备份文件: 将备份文件还原到适当的路径,可以是本地文件系统或者数据库所支持的备份存储。
- 修改数据库连接信息: 在应用程序配置中更新数据库地址信息。
- 启动数据库服务: 启动数据库服务,并确保应用程序能够成功连接到新的数据库地址。
手动恢复数据库地址
- 检查数据库文件: 如果备份文件不可用,需要手动检查数据库文件的位置和状态。
- 重新配置数据库实例: 根据数据库的具体类型,可能需要重新配置数据库实例的数据目录和参数文件。
- 修改应用程序配置: 如果数据库地址发生了变化,需要修改应用程序的连接配置以反映这些变化。
- 启动数据库服务: 启动数据库服务,并确保应用程序能够成功连接到新的数据库地址。
总结来说,数据库地址的恢复过程取决于数据库管理系统的类型和具体情况。通过备份文件进行恢复是一种常见且可靠的方式,而手动恢复数据库地址可能需要更多的技术知识和经验。在任何情况下,都需要谨慎操作以确保数据的完整性和安全性。
1年前


